BMW i5 Touring (G61) eDrive40 81.2 KWh (340 HP)
BMW i5 Touring (G61) · 2025 - present · Electric
The BMW i5 Touring (G61) eDrive40 81.2 KWh (340 HP) produces 313 hp and 400 Nm.
- Power
- 313 hp
- Torque
- 400 Nm
- 0–100
- 6.1 s
- Top speed
- —
Engine
| Power | 313 hp |
|---|---|
| Power (kW) | 230 kW |
| Torque | 400 Nm |
| Fuel system | Electric |
| Fuel | Electric |
Performance
| Acceleration 0–100 km/h | 6.1 s |
|---|
Dimensions and weight
| Length | 5,060 mm |
|---|---|
| Width | 1,900 mm |
| Height | 1,514 mm |
| Wheelbase | 2,995 mm |
| Ground clearance | 147 mm |
| Unladen weight | 2,255 kg |
| Gross weight limit | 2,790 kg |
| Tyre size | 245/45 R19 102Y Xl // 275/40 R19 105Y Xl |
| Front brakes | Ventilated Discs |
| Rear brakes | Ventilated Discs |
